Title: Kyung Min Im: Innovator in Nanoparticle Technology
Introduction
Kyung Min Im is a notable inventor based in Yongin-si, South Korea. He has made significant contributions to the field of nanotechnology, particularly in the preparation of metal/molybdenum oxide nanoparticles. His innovative methods have the potential to advance various applications in materials science and engineering.
Latest Patents
Kyung Min Im holds a patent for a "Method for preparing metal/molybdenum oxide nanoparticles." This method involves preparing polycrystalline molybdenum oxide particles and obtaining metal-doped molybdenum oxide nanoparticles through a solvothermal reaction. This innovative approach enhances the properties of nanoparticles, making them suitable for a range of applications.
